#172713 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#172713 is composed of 9% red, 15.3%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.3% yellow and 84.7% black. It has a hue angle of 108 degrees, a saturation of 34.5% and a lightness of 11.4%. #172713 color hex could be obtained by blending #2e4e26 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

● #172713 color description : Very dark (mostly black) lime green.
#172713 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#172713 has RGB values of R:23, G:39, B:19 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0, Y:0.51, K:0.85. Its decimal value is 1517331.
